A Familiar Story, a New Voice
While Shakespeare's Romeo and Juliet is universally known, Gounod's operatic adaptation breathes new life into the tale. He masterfully distills the essence of the play, focusing on the passionate love story at its core. While some details are omitted or rearranged for the operatic format, the core emotional arc—the instant connection, the obstacles, the devastating climax—remains powerfully intact. Gounod’s genius lies in his ability to translate the raw emotion of Shakespeare's text into a musical language that resonates with audiences across centuries.
The Power of Melody: Gounod's Musical Genius
Gounod's score is brimming with unforgettable melodies. From Juliet's luminous "Je veux vivre" ("I want to live") to Romeo's impassioned declarations of love, the music is both emotionally resonant and technically stunning. The opera showcases a wide range of musical styles, from lyrical arias to dramatic ensembles, reflecting the complexity of the characters and their relationships. The use of the chorus is particularly effective, creating a sense of atmosphere and driving the narrative forward. The famous waltz, often performed separately, is a testament to Gounod's ability to create instantly memorable and captivating musical themes.
